  • Mort4570
    when brass is resized for loading,their will be a telltale mark where the sizer die could not size the case due to the thickness of the shell holder.Usually very visible to the naked eye,mikeing it will surely tell the tale.
    Look for a difference in markings and coloring about a quarter inch above the 'rim' of the case.
